Listed by Ray White Port AdelaideNick Psarros and Paul Denisoff of Ray White Port Adelaide are pleased to present to the market this beautifully presented, family accommodating home. Combining all the character features we love, together with elegance, this home has all the modern day necessities the discerning home owner desires!
Located only 9km from the city centre, this home looks like a funky cottage, but delivers a spacious family home from the minute you enter the wide hallway with fabulous timber floors and character leadlight and fretwork. The original part of the house, built circa 1890, boasts 3 large double bedrooms with loads of natural light, high ceilings and storage galore. A heritage bathroom with claw foot bath adjoins the laundry.
The real surprise of this house is the huge living area in the rear of the house. Added in the 1990's, this room provides over 90 square metres of fabulous living and entertaining space. From the large family kitchen to easy outside access via french doors, this room has ample space for all your family gatherings.
Upstairs a parents' retreat features a spacious bedroom, walk in wardrobe and as-new updated light-filled ensuite.
The back garden, updated in 2016, provides another fabulous entertaining zone and a ridiculously low maintenance garden. Mature bamboo plants offer privacy, while Espaliered lime and lemon trees provide citrus in the irrigated and well-lit garden. With a large patio for entertaining and a shed providing much-needed storage and workshop space, the back yard is an ideal family zone with easy pedestrian access to the side street.
